
Today – January 21 – marks the 21st anniversary of my son Tariq’s tragic passing. My heart at this time of the year does get heavy – not so much from grief or mourning but more from muscle memory. The work done in Tariq’s name was spawned as a result of this tragedy, and the gift was it put my family and me on our spiritual path and purpose. So I often ask if this was a tragedy or mystically meaningful? I guess it is both. After 21 years, I now find that the ache of the grief is soothed by the poignant joy of cherished memories and the good work being done in Tariq’s name. So that truly is a blessing! Thank you Tariq for this gift – love you dearly!
